Transaction 70e8823a7a10e8cb615aa61969742093a043ed7334528ecd00e9a21bf3200713

1 Input
2 Outputs
  • 70e8823a7a10e8cb615aa61969742093a043ed7334528ecd00e9a21bf3200713:0
  • value  235900
    address  34BYYux2ruF8KZmqRnDEwZD3W1Esh3gq2P
  • 70e8823a7a10e8cb615aa61969742093a043ed7334528ecd00e9a21bf3200713:1
  • value  22388603
    address  3JffihYTvVY3iYAik8ZVq1ZjRamJhnjqbk